THE ASPARAGUS FESTIVAL
SATURDAY, MAY 18th, 2024 | 11:30AM - 3:00PM
OLD TOWN HALL | 62 SOUTH MAIN STREET | MULLICA HILL, NJ 08062
The Asparagus Festival is returning with enhanced offerings and improved experiences.
The Harrison Township Historical Society is pleased to announce the return of our annual commemoration of the first air freight shipment of fresh produce in the United States. This year's festival will take place on Saturday, May 18th, almost exactly 102 years after 1000 pounds of asparagus was shipped on a Fokker monoplane from Mullica Hill to Boston.
The Mayor of Boston and the Governor of Massachusetts were among the first to enjoy fresh South Jersey asparagus that evening, and the event received national news coverage. Our festival celebrates this historic first that happened right here in Mullica Hill!
The 2024 Festival will showcase an expanded roster of chefs, exhibits, and entertainment.
The festival's signature event, the "Battle of the Chefs" asparagus tasting competition, will feature five esteemed chefs and three accomplished bakers and confectioners vying for the prestigious best recipe awards. This year, a distinguished panel of celebrity judges will join the public in selecting the winner. Tasting tickets are available now at Ticketleap for $20 each.
In addition, the Roughwood Center for Heritage Seedways will offer heirloom variety seeds and cookbooks for purchase, catering to the spring planting season. The Old Town Hall Museum will unveil its new exhibition, Last Call: Taverns and Temperance, alongside exhibits on asparagus, T-shirt and vintage cookbook sales, and engaging children's activities on the museum grounds.
Of course, the festival will also feature fresh, locally sourced asparagus available for purchase, celebrating the farm-to-table ethos.
